Role of the Settlement Bond



The repayment bond played a critical duty in making certain financial defense for all celebrations associated with the building and construction project. By calling for the professional to acquire a repayment bond, the job owner secured subcontractors and vendors in case the service provider stopped working to make payments. This bond served as a safety net, assuring that those who provided labor and products would get payment even if the service provider dealt with financial problems.

In addition, the repayment bond aided preserve trust fund and cooperation among task stakeholders. Subcontractors and suppliers really felt much more safe and secure recognizing that there was a system in position to safeguard their monetary passions. This guarantee encouraged them to do their best work without worrying about payment delays or non-payment issues.
